There’s something undeniably comforting about a hearty stew — and when it’s packed with the vibrant spices and aromas of Moroccan cuisine, it becomes an experience that warms both the body and the soul. This Moroccan Chickpea Stew is a plant-based dish that blends chickpeas, vegetables, and spices like cumin, paprika, and cinnamon to create a perfectly balanced, fragrant meal. It’s rich in flavor, full of nutrients, and completely satisfying, making it a great choice for weeknight dinners or cozy weekends.
Ingredients
Base of the Stew:
- 2 tablespoons olive oil
- 1 large onion, finely chopped
- 3 garlic cloves, minced
- 1 tablespoon grated fresh ginger
- 2 medium carrots, diced
- 1 red bell pepper, diced
Spices and Seasoning:
- 2 teaspoons ground cumin
- 1 teaspoon ground coriander
- 1 teaspoon smoked paprika
- ½ teaspoon ground cinnamon
- ¼ teaspoon cayenne pepper (optional for heat)
- Salt and black pepper, to taste
Main Ingredients:
- 2 cans (400 g each) of chickpeas, drained and rinsed
- 1 can (400 g) of crushed tomatoes
- 2 cups vegetable broth (or water)
- 1 small zucchini, diced
- 1 small sweet potato, peeled and cubed
- 1 cup chopped fresh spinach or kale
To Finish:
- Juice of 1 lemon
- Fresh cilantro or parsley, chopped
- Cooked couscous, rice, or flatbread for serving
Step 1: Build the Flavor Base
Start by heating olive oil in a large pot over medium heat. Once hot, add the chopped onion and sauté for about 5 minutes, or until it becomes translucent and fragrant. Stir in the garlic and grated ginger, cooking for another minute to release their aroma.
At this stage, the kitchen should already smell wonderful — this base is the heart of your stew.
Next, add the diced carrots and red bell pepper. Cook for about 5 more minutes until the vegetables begin to soften slightly. These ingredients help create texture and a natural sweetness that balances the spices later on.
Step 2: Add the Moroccan Spices
Sprinkle in the cumin, coriander, smoked paprika, cinnamon, and cayenne pepper. Stir constantly for about 30 seconds to lightly toast the spices — this step enhances their natural oils and deepens the flavor.
You’ll notice a rich, earthy fragrance filling the air. That’s the magic of Moroccan seasoning. Be careful not to burn the spices; a light toast is all you need.
Season with salt and black pepper to start building the flavor foundation of your stew.
Step 3: Add the Chickpeas and Simmer
Add the chickpeas, crushed tomatoes, and vegetable broth to the pot. Stir everything well so the spices and aromatics are evenly distributed.
Now, toss in the diced zucchini and sweet potato. These vegetables not only add body and nutrition but also soak up the incredible flavors from the broth.
Bring the stew to a gentle boil, then reduce the heat to low and cover. Let it simmer for about 25–30 minutes, stirring occasionally. This simmering time allows the chickpeas to absorb the spice blend while the sweet potato becomes tender, creating a thick and luscious consistency.
If you prefer a thinner stew, you can add a bit more vegetable broth or water.
Step 4: Add the Greens and Lemon
Once the vegetables are tender, stir in the chopped spinach or kale. Allow the greens to wilt gently into the stew — this usually takes about 2–3 minutes.
Finally, add a splash of lemon juice to brighten the dish and balance the rich spices. Taste and adjust seasoning with more salt or pepper as needed.
Step 5: Serve and Garnish
Ladle the Moroccan Chickpea Stew into bowls and garnish with fresh cilantro or parsley. For an authentic experience, serve it alongside fluffy couscous, warm pita bread, or jasmine rice.
If you’d like to add a creamy contrast, drizzle a spoonful of dairy-free yogurt or coconut cream on top before serving.
Chef’s Tips for the Perfect Stew
- Use Fresh Spices: The secret to a flavorful Moroccan dish lies in the freshness of your spices. If your spices are older than a year, consider replacing them for the best results.
- Adjust the Heat: Moroccan cuisine often includes a touch of spice. Add more cayenne if you like heat, or leave it out entirely for a milder flavor.
- Make It Ahead: This stew tastes even better the next day as the flavors deepen overnight.
- Add Variety: You can include other vegetables like eggplant, pumpkin, or green beans. Chickpeas pair beautifully with nearly any vegetable.
- Balance Is Key: The combination of lemon juice and cinnamon creates the distinctive Moroccan harmony of tangy and warm notes — don’t skip either!
Nutritional Benefits
This Moroccan Chickpea Stew is more than just delicious; it’s a powerhouse of nutrition. Chickpeas are rich in protein and fiber, keeping you full and supporting digestion. Sweet potatoes and carrots provide beta-carotene and antioxidants, while spinach adds a dose of iron and vitamins.
The use of olive oil and spices like cumin and coriander promotes heart health and supports metabolism. Plus, since it’s entirely plant-based, it’s suitable for vegans and those looking to reduce their meat intake without sacrificing flavor or satisfaction.
Final Thoughts
Moroccan Chickpea Stew is the kind of dish that proves plant-based food can be incredibly rich, flavorful, and satisfying. Every spoonful delivers layers of texture and taste — from the tender chickpeas to the aromatic blend of warm spices.
It’s hearty enough to serve as a main course and elegant enough to impress guests. Whether you’re new to Moroccan flavors or already a fan, this recipe brings the exotic essence of North Africa straight to your kitchen with ease and authenticity.
Serve it steaming hot with a squeeze of lemon and a sprinkle of fresh herbs, and you’ll have a comforting bowl that nourishes body and soul alike.